Foros del Web » Programando para Internet » PHP »

como desencripto un valor antes encriptado con md5???

Estas en el tema de como desencripto un valor antes encriptado con md5??? en el foro de PHP en Foros del Web. hola a tod@s esta vez mi duda es sobre la funcion md5() he estado mirando en el manual de PHP pero no pone como desencriptar ...
  #1 (permalink)  
Antiguo 09/08/2004, 05:55
Avatar de yeta  
Fecha de Ingreso: enero-2004
Mensajes: 148
Antigüedad: 20 años, 3 meses
Puntos: 0
como desencripto un valor antes encriptado con md5???

hola a tod@s

esta vez mi duda es sobre la funcion md5()

he estado mirando en el manual de PHP pero no pone como desencriptar un valor antes encriptado con esa función. que función uso para desencriptar?¿??

muchas gracias por adelantado
hasta luego
  #2 (permalink)  
Antiguo 09/08/2004, 06:01
Ex Colaborador
 
Fecha de Ingreso: junio-2002
Mensajes: 9.091
Antigüedad: 21 años, 10 meses
Puntos: 16
Hola,

No pone porque no hay. md5 es un hash unidireccional, no se puede "deshacer".

Saludos.
__________________
Josemi

Aprendiz de mucho, maestro de poco.
  #3 (permalink)  
Antiguo 09/08/2004, 08:01
 
Fecha de Ingreso: febrero-2004
Mensajes: 1.987
Antigüedad: 20 años, 2 meses
Puntos: 22
Entonces en el caso de "pulsa aqui para recuperar tu contraseña", es OBLIGACION jugar con alguna valor aleatorio ?.
  #4 (permalink)  
Antiguo 09/08/2004, 09:23
Avatar de The_Dark_Roy  
Fecha de Ingreso: enero-2004
Mensajes: 218
Antigüedad: 20 años, 3 meses
Puntos: 0
lo ideal es que utilizar el comando mail que tiene php y antes de encriptarlo se lo envies y le dices que lo guarde por que despues no se puede recuperar haci lo hice yo
__________________
ojala te hayas quitado la venda

http://www.surire.cl
http://www.uta.cl
  #5 (permalink)  
Antiguo 09/08/2004, 09:25
Avatar de The_Dark_Roy  
Fecha de Ingreso: enero-2004
Mensajes: 218
Antigüedad: 20 años, 3 meses
Puntos: 0
lo otro que podrias hacer es perdirle al usuario al momento de registrarse algunos datos que le ayuden en caso de olvido como cual es tu mascota favorita o como se llama cosas asi y si los datos coinciden le haces un update al campo password me explico bien?
__________________
ojala te hayas quitado la venda

http://www.surire.cl
http://www.uta.cl
  #6 (permalink)  
Antiguo 09/08/2004, 10:05
 
Fecha de Ingreso: febrero-2004
Mensajes: 1.987
Antigüedad: 20 años, 2 meses
Puntos: 22
Pero como le vas a hacer update si no hay vuelta atras con md5() ?
  #7 (permalink)  
Antiguo 09/08/2004, 11:35
Ex Colaborador
 
Fecha de Ingreso: junio-2002
Mensajes: 9.091
Antigüedad: 21 años, 10 meses
Puntos: 16
Lo normal es generar una contraseña nueva aleatoria, enviarsela, y decirle que la cambie por una que se acuerde esta vez.

Saludos.
__________________
Josemi

Aprendiz de mucho, maestro de poco.
  #8 (permalink)  
Antiguo 09/08/2004, 18:50
 
Fecha de Ingreso: mayo-2004
Ubicación: Guadalajara, México
Mensajes: 50
Antigüedad: 19 años, 10 meses
Puntos: 0
Lo que no entides es que ya no se puede recuperar esa contraseña, update significa que sobreescribas la contraseña vieja por una nueva generada automaticamente y ya después que el usuario la vuelva a cambiar si quiere.

Saludos.
__________________
JAEC
  #9 (permalink)  
Antiguo 09/08/2004, 20:35
 
Fecha de Ingreso: febrero-2004
Mensajes: 1.987
Antigüedad: 20 años, 2 meses
Puntos: 22
Vale, y ademas de md5(), cómo accion sin reversa, que otras hay para PHP?.
Es lo mismo paras ASP?, hay unas encriptaciones sin reversa?

Salu2!.
  #10 (permalink)  
Antiguo 10/08/2004, 01:29
Avatar de yeta  
Fecha de Ingreso: enero-2004
Mensajes: 148
Antigüedad: 20 años, 3 meses
Puntos: 0
bueno gracias a todos jejejeje

lo que hare es enviar un mail con la contraseña que el usuario haya elegido y decirle que puede cambiarla pero no puedo recordarsela

muchas gracias
  #11 (permalink)  
Antiguo 10/08/2004, 01:31
Avatar de yeta  
Fecha de Ingreso: enero-2004
Mensajes: 148
Antigüedad: 20 años, 3 meses
Puntos: 0
ah por cierto, lo que hice para que despues se puedan loguear, es encriptar la contraseña que escriba y compararla con la encriptacion que hay en la bd
  #12 (permalink)  
Antiguo 10/08/2004, 04:28
 
Fecha de Ingreso: julio-2004
Mensajes: 18
Antigüedad: 19 años, 8 meses
Puntos: 0
Hola!

Puede que esto te sirva, permite cifrar y descifrar.

http://es2.php.net/manual/es/ref.mcrypt.php
  #13 (permalink)  
Antiguo 10/08/2004, 10:35
Avatar de The_Dark_Roy  
Fecha de Ingreso: enero-2004
Mensajes: 218
Antigüedad: 20 años, 3 meses
Puntos: 0
eso es logico yeta ya que si la comparas antes ni ca.. coinciden jajajaja es logico

Tambien podrias al macenar en la base de datos una pregunta y una respuesta asi la comparas con la respuesta que te dio el usuario y de hay le pides que ingrese un anueva contraseña
__________________
ojala te hayas quitado la venda

http://www.surire.cl
http://www.uta.cl
Atención: Estás leyendo un tema que no tiene actividad desde hace más de 6 MESES, te recomendamos abrir un Nuevo tema en lugar de responder al actual.
Respuesta




La zona horaria es GMT -6. Ahora son las 07:07.